Web5 jul. 2024 · According to the National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ism (NIAAA), a standard drink contains around 14 grams (0.6 ounces) of pure alcohol. 1 In the U.S., this can generally be found in: 1 12 ounces of beer, or one bottle at 5% ABV. 8 ounces of malt liquor at 7% ABV. 5 ounces of wine at 12% ABV. WebMost water bottles are 16.9 oz because 16.9 fl oz equals 500ml or 0.5 liters. Additionally, 16.9 oz is the standard size of a water bottle. Q: Is it okay to drink 16.9 ounces of water at once? 16.9 ounces is about 2 glasses of water. Drinking two glasses of water at once is not problematic at all.
